当前位置: 首页 > 编程笔记 >

Oracle文本函数简介

山阳辉
2023-03-14
本文向大家介绍Oracle文本函数简介,包括了Oracle文本函数简介的使用技巧和注意事项,需要的朋友参考一下

Oracle文本函数使我们常用的函数,下面就为您介绍几种Oracle文本函数的用法,供您参考学习,希望可以让您对Oracle文本函数有更深的认识。

(1)UPPER、LOWER和INITCAP

这三个函数更改提供给它们的文体的大小写。

select upper(product_name) from product;

select lower(product_name) from product;

select initcap(product_name) from product;

函数INITCAP能够整理杂乱的文本,如下:

select initcap(‘this TEXT hAd UNpredictABLE caSE') from dual;


(2)LENGTH

求数据库列中的数据所占的长度。

select product_name,length(product_name) name_length

from product

order by product_name;

(3)SUBSTR

取子串,格式为:

SUBSTR(源字符串,起始位置,子串长度);

create table item_test(item_id char(20),item_desc char(25));

insert into item_test values(‘LA-101','Can, Small');

insert into item_test values(‘LA-102','Bottle, Small');

insert into item_test values(‘LA-103','Bottle, Large');

取编号:

select substr(item_id,4,3) item_num,item_desc

from item_test;

(4)INSTR

确定子串在字符串中的位置,格式如下:

INSTR(源字符串,要查找的字符串,查找起始位置)

select instr(‘this is line one','line',1) from dual;

返回值为子串在源字符串中从起始位置开始第一次出现的位置。上面例子的返回值为9。

select item_desc , instr(item_desc,',',1)from item_test;

(5)LTRIM、RTRIM和TRIM

去除字符串左边的空格、去除字符串右边的空格、去除字符串左右两边的空格。

select ltrim(‘ abc def ‘) from dual;

以上就是Oracle文本函数的用法介绍,希望对大家的学习有所帮助。

 类似资料:
  • 函数功能:关闭所有视图 函数方法 closeTextView() 函数用例 showTextView("测试浮动窗口",100,100,600,300,"center","FFFFFF","000000",20,1,1,1,50) mSleep(5000) closeTextView()

  • 函数功能:显示自定义的文字内容 函数方法 showTextView(text,id,x1,y1,x2,y2,align,color,bgdcolor,size,kind,alpha,fwType,radius) 返回值:无 参数 类型 必填 说明 text string 是 需要显示的文字内容 x1 number 否 窗口左上角顶点坐标横坐标,不写默认为 0 y1 number 否 窗口左上角顶点

  • 本文向大家介绍Oracle的substr和instr函数简单用法,包括了Oracle的substr和instr函数简单用法的使用技巧和注意事项,需要的朋友参考一下 Oracle的substr函数简单用法 substr(字符串,截取开始位置,截取长度) //返回截取的字 substr('Hello World',0,1) //返回结果为 'H'  *从字符串第一个字符开始截取长度为1的字符串 sub

  • 问题内容: 我对oracle bitand函数感到困惑。我知道用来设置两个位是否被用来谋杀。但是,被设置的含义是什么。什么时候以及为什么使用它。如果您可以举一个基于真实示例的示例,这对我来说将非常高兴。感谢您的回答。 问题答案: 在二进制中,“ set”表示“具有值1”。“未设置”表示“值为0”。 从Oracle BITAND文档中: “结果的计算分几个步骤。首先,将每个参数A替换为值SIGN(A

  • 目录表 简介 定义函数 函数形参 使用函数形参 局部变量 使用局部变量 使用global语句 默认参数值 使用默认参数值 关键参数 使用关键参数 return语句 使用字面意义上的语句 DocStrings 使用DocStrings 概括 简介 函数是重用的程序段。它们允许你给一块语句一个名称,然后你可以在你的程序的任何地方使用这个名称任意多次地运行这个语句块。这被称为 调用 函数。我们已经使用了

  • 本文向大家介绍Oracle Database Add_months函数,包括了Oracle Database Add_months函数的使用技巧和注意事项,需要的朋友参考一下 示例 语法: add_months(p_date, integer) return date; Add_months函数将amt月份添加到p_date日期。 中号 2015-03-12 您也可以使用负数减去月份 amt 中号